The goal is to educate our young men to be open to growth, intellectually competent, religious, loving, and committed to doing justice. The Jesuit approach to education is based on nearly five hundred years of excellence, originated by St. It begins with a deep respect for students and their potential, a principle the Jesuits call cura personalis.

The Jesuit faculty challenges students to strive for personal excellence in all aspects of life — intellectual, emotional, moral, and physical. That principle, called magis , accounts for the rigor of intellectual exchange and the varied challenges Blue Jays experience at Jesuit, and in the world beyond.
